Transaction 6125a6823fc3e024df76a6582917b79c52b2428fdd83898d89fdb1524bae8674
1 Input
1 Output
-
6125a6823fc3e024df76a6582917b79c52b2428fdd83898d89fdb1524bae8674:0
- value
- 24822557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d4dc09fbe7205a423fee909c392fcb4b8dfb2cc OP_EQUAL
- address
- 3Jwxn8iFkkDNQUdBbCQcefkAFLwRC6T3Gk